Fluctuations of a piston on top of a fluidized granular gas

Brey Abalo, José Javier; Ruiz Montero, María José

Abstract

A fluidized granular gas in presence of a gravitational field is considered. It is enclosed in a box with a movable piston on the top. Molecular dynamics simulation results show that, if the box is not too wide, the system reaches a stationary state with gradients only in the direction of the field. Here, attention is focussed on the velocity fluctuations of the piston, that are observed to be Gaussian. The relationship between the second moment of this distribution and the granular temperature of the gas just below it is investigated. The ratio between the mean square velocities of the pisto and the gas can be larger or smaller than unity depending on the parameters of the system. A kinetic theory is formulated and its predictions compared with the simulation data.
